7 Maintenance and Care<br />

Mercedes-Benz information on the coolant (general):<br />

Normally, coolants consist of water and corrosion protection agent / /antifreeze. The<br />

corrosion protection agents / antifreeze (ethylene glycol with corrosion inhibitors) have<br />

the following tasks in the cooling system, among others:<br />

– adequate corrosion and cavitation protection for all components of the cooling<br />

system<br />

– lowering the freezing point (antifreeze).<br />

– increasing the boiling point.<br />

For reasons of corrosion protection, around 50 5% by volume of corrosion protection<br />

agent/antifreeze must be added to the coolant if the outside temperatures to be<br />

expected do not require an even higher concentration. This concentration (50 %<br />

by volume) offers protection against freezing down to approx. -37 °C. A higher<br />

concentration is practical only if outside temperatures are even lower than this. Even at<br />

extremely low outside temperatures, do not use more than 55% by volume of corrosion<br />

protection agent / antifreeze since this achieves maximum antifreeze properties and<br />

an even higher mixing ratio reduces protection against freezing again and impairs heat<br />

dissipation (55 % by volume of antifreeze corresponds to protection against freezing<br />

down to approx.-45 °C). If these coolant instructions are not complied with, corrosion<br />

and damage to the cooling system are inevitable. Adding corrosion protection agent/<br />

antifreeze increases the boiling point. Increased pressure further increases the boiling<br />

point.. Both physical interrelationships are utilized in modern cooling systems –<br />

the maximum coolant temperature is increased without increasing the risk of boiling. The<br />

cooling capacity increases corresponding to the higher temperature level. Only approved<br />

products (MB Sheet 325.0/326.0) offer reliable protection of the cooling system.<br />
